Introduction to the Metaverse in Healthcare
The Metaverse is an immersive digital realm that blends virtual reality (VR), augmented reality (AR), and the internet. In healthcare, it presents a transformative opportunity to enhance patient care, medical training, and wellness solutions. By leveraging advanced technologies, healthcare providers can create a more interactive and engaging environment for patients and practitioners alike. This digital universe allows for real-time collaboration, simulations, and education, breaking geographical barriers. As healthcare systems continue to evolve, the integration of the Metaverse holds the potential to revolutionize the delivery and accessibility of medical services, fundamentally changing the patient experience. Health Education and Awareness
Health education is essential for promoting wellness and preventing disease. The Metaverse provides a unique platform to deliver engaging educational content through interactive experiences. Patients can learn about their conditions, treatment options, and healthy lifestyle choices in an immersive setting that reinforces understanding. Gamified learning experiences can enhance engagement, making health education more enjoyable and memorable. Additionally, the Metaverse allows public health organizations to reach larger audiences through virtual campaigns, encouraging healthier behaviors in a fun and impactful manner. By fostering awareness in this engaging manner, the Metaverse can enhance the population's overall health literacy and encourage proactive health management.
Virtual Consultations and Telehealth
One of the most significant applications of the Metaverse in healthcare is the facilitation of virtual consultations. Patients can engage with healthcare professionals from the comfort of their homes, reducing travel time and costs. Utilizing VR and AR technologies, clinicians can create lifelike scenarios for consultations that enhance the quality of care. Such virtual appointments offer real-time interactions, allowing doctors to assess patients more dynamically. In addition, they can offer personalized treatment plans that consider the patient’s environment and context, leading to better adherence to health recommendations. This shift improves accessibility, especially for those in rural or underserved areas, ensuring that healthcare remains equitable.
Medical Training and Simulation
The Metaverse is revolutionizing medical training through immersive simulations that allow learners to practice skills in a safe environment. Medical students and professionals can engage in lifelike scenarios where they can make decisions and witness immediate outcomes, enhancing their clinical reasoning. Institutions are adopting VR simulations to replicate surgeries, diagnostics, and emergency response scenarios. This hands-on experience enables practitioners to hone their skills before encountering real-life patients, ultimately improving patient outcomes. Furthermore, the Metaverse fosters collaboration among students and instructors worldwide, promoting a collective learning experience that bridges traditional educational gaps in medicine.
Mental Health Support and Therapies
Mental health care is another vital area benefiting from the Metaverse, providing innovative therapeutic solutions for various mental health conditions. Virtual environments can create calming spaces for mindfulness practices or simulate real-life situations for exposure therapy. Therapists can guide patients in a controlled setting, helping them confront fears or anxieties while being supported. Additionally, the Metaverse fosters community by connecting individuals experiencing similar struggles, which can reduce feelings of isolation. With the potential for AI to tailor interventions based on user responses, mental health services in the Metaverse could offer enhanced personalization and effectiveness in interventions.
Challenges and Considerations
Despite its promising benefits, the integration of the Metaverse in healthcare faces challenges that must be addressed. Issues like data privacy, security, and ethical implications of virtual interactions require careful consideration. Ensuring that sensitive patient information remains confidential in digital spaces is paramount, as breaches could have serious repercussions. Additionally, healthcare providers must navigate the lack of regulation in this emerging space. Technological disparities may also limit access for certain populations, potentially widening healthcare inequalities. Establishing guidelines and frameworks to manage these challenges is crucial for realizing the full potential of the Metaverse in enhancing healthcare services.
